‘Lizzy Anjorin Is Not Normal, She Needs Help’

Nollywood actress, Iyabo Ojo, has claimed that her colleague, Lizzy Anjorin, is mentally unstable and needs help.

Naija News reports that Iyabo Ojo made the statement while addressing her fans following constant attacks from Lizzy and the recent accusation of having a hand in the death of fast-rising singer, Destiny Boy.

However, Iyabo Ojo, during a TikTok live session with her fans, urged them to ignore Lizzy’s series of social media outbursts because she has changed her personality.

The thespian expressed disappointment that Lizzy’s husband is not learned enough to take his wife to a psychiatric home for medical treatment, adding that fans should pray for her.

She said, “She is not normal. She is not the same Liz who used to dance and sell her products. I don’t know where her trouble started. The only thing I can do at this stage of her madness is to pray for her. She mentions my name in every little thing. As she is cursing me, I am progressing, and my children are making it so; why should I be angry? My fans should please ignore her. She really needs help. It is unfortunate that she is married to a man who is not learned He should have taken her to a mental home, or maybe he doesn’t care. 

“She said I cursed her child, but I never did that. I don’t wish her child evil. God will bless and give her child wisdom. I love children so much. She drags me every time because it is my name that makes her relevant. This is 2026, and all I want to do is make money. I don’t have her time. She is delusional. If they don’t take her for medical treatment, she is not going to stop, and I really feel so bad for her. She is so stressed out. she needs help”.
